'use strict' | |
const peerInfo = require('./lib/peer-info') | |
const peerQueue = require('./lib/queue') | |
const { EventEmitter } = require('events') | |
const network = require('@hyperswarm/network') | |
const MAX_SERVER_SOCKETS = Infinity | |
const MAX_CLIENT_SOCKETS = Infinity | |
const MAX_PEERS = 24 | |
const ERR_DESTROYED = 'swarm has been destroyed' | |
const ERR_MISSING_KEY = 'key is required and must be a buffer' | |
const ERR_JOIN_OPTS = 'join options must enable lookup, announce or both, but not neither' | |
const kDrain = Symbol('hyperswarm.drain') | |
const kIncrPeerCount = Symbol('hyperswarm.incrPeerCount') | |
const kDecrPeerCount = Symbol('hyperswarm.decrPeerCount') | |
const kQueue = Symbol('hyperswarm.queue') | |
const kLeave = Symbol('hyperswarm.leave') | |
const kFlush = Symbol('hyperswarm.flush') | |
const kStatus = Symbol('hyperswarm.statuses') | |
module.exports = opts => new Swarm(opts) | |
class Swarm extends EventEmitter { | |
constructor (opts = {}) { | |
super() | |
const { | |
maxServerSockets = MAX_SERVER_SOCKETS, | |
maxClientSockets = MAX_CLIENT_SOCKETS, | |
maxPeers = MAX_PEERS, | |
bootstrap, | |
ephemeral, | |
validatePeer = () => true, | |
queue = {}, | |
id, | |
port, | |
announcePort, | |
preferredPort | |
} = opts | |
this.network = network({ | |
id, | |
bootstrap, | |
ephemeral, | |
port:43183, | |
announcePort, | |
preferredPort, | |
announceLocalAddress: !!opts.announceLocalAddress, | |
bind: () => this.emit('listening'), | |
socket: (socket, isTCP) => { | |
const info = peerInfo(null, this[kQueue]) | |
info.connected(socket, isTCP) | |
this.emit('connection', socket, info) | |
this.serverSockets += 1 | |
this[kIncrPeerCount]() | |
socket.on('close', () => { | |
info.disconnected() | |
this.serverSockets -= 1 | |
this.emit('disconnection', socket, info) | |
this[kDecrPeerCount]() | |
}) | |
}, | |
close: () => this.emit('close') | |
}) | |
this.network.tcp.maxConnections = maxServerSockets | |
this.network.utp.maxConnections = maxServerSockets | |
this.destroyed = false | |
this.prioritisedInflight = 0 | |
this.clientSockets = 0 | |
this.serverSockets = 0 | |
this.peers = 0 | |
this.maxPeers = maxPeers | |
this.maxServerSockets = maxServerSockets | |
this.maxClientSockets = maxClientSockets | |
this.open = this.peers < this.maxPeers | |
this.connections = this.network.sockets | |
this.validatePeer = validatePeer | |
this[kStatus] = new Map() | |
this[kFlush] = [] | |
this[kQueue] = peerQueue(queue) | |
this[kQueue].on('readable', this[kDrain](this[kQueue])) | |
} | |
[kDrain] (queue) { | |
const onAttempt = () => { | |
for (let i = 0; i < this[kFlush].length; i++) { | |
if (this.clientSockets >= this.maxClientSockets || --this[kFlush][i][0] <= 0) { | |
const cb = this[kFlush][i][1] | |
this[kFlush][i--] = this[kFlush][this[kFlush].length - 1] | |
this[kFlush].pop() | |
cb(null) | |
} | |
} | |
} | |
const onConnect = (info, prioritised) => (err, socket, isTCP) => { | |
if (prioritised) this.prioritisedInflight -= 1 | |
if (err) { | |
this.clientSockets -= 1 | |
this[kDecrPeerCount]() | |
queue.requeue(info) | |
drain() | |
onAttempt() | |
return | |
} | |
info.connected(socket, isTCP) | |
this.emit('connection', socket, info) | |
socket.on('close', () => { | |
info.disconnected() | |
this.clientSockets -= 1 | |
this.emit('disconnection', socket, info) | |
this[kDecrPeerCount]() | |
queue.requeue(info) | |
setImmediate(drain) | |
}) | |
drain() | |
onAttempt() | |
} | |
const drain = () => { | |
if (this.open === false) return | |
if (this.clientSockets >= this.maxClientSockets) return | |
while (true) { | |
const info = queue.shift() | |
if (!info) return | |
if (info.peer.topic) { // only connect to active topics ... | |
const domain = this.network.discovery._domain(info.peer.topic) | |
if (!this.network.discovery._domains.has(domain)) { | |
onAttempt() | |
continue | |
} | |
} | |
if (info.prioritised) this.prioritisedInflight += 1 | |
this.clientSockets += 1 | |
this[kIncrPeerCount]() | |
this.connect(info.peer, onConnect(info, info.prioritised)) | |
return | |
} | |
} | |
return drain | |
} | |
[kIncrPeerCount] () { | |
this.peers += 1 | |
this.open = this.peers < this.maxPeers | |
if (this.open === false) { | |
this.network.tcp.maxConnections = -1 | |
this.network.utp.maxConnections = -1 | |
} | |
} | |
[kDecrPeerCount] () { | |
this.peers -= 1 | |
if (this.open) return | |
this.open = this.peers < this.maxPeers | |
// note: defensive conditional, to the best of knowledge | |
// and after some investigation, else branch should never happen | |
/* istanbul ignore else */ | |
if (this.open === true) { | |
this.network.tcp.maxConnections = this.maxServerSockets | |
this.network.utp.maxConnections = this.maxServerSockets | |
} | |
} | |
address () {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
return this.network.address() | |
} | |
listen (port, cb) {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
this.network.bind(port, cb) | |
} | |
status (key) { | |
return this[kStatus].get(key.toString('hex')) || null | |
} | |
join (key, opts = {}, onjoin) {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
if (typeof opts === 'function') return this.join(key, {}, opts) | |
const { network } = this | |
if (Buffer.isBuffer(key) === false) throw Error(ERR_MISSING_KEY) | |
const { announce = false, lookup = true } = opts | |
if (!announce && !lookup) throw Error(ERR_JOIN_OPTS) | |
this[kStatus].set(key.toString('hex'), { announce, lookup }) | |
network.bind((err) => { | |
if (err) { | |
this.emit('error', err) | |
return | |
} | |
this[kLeave](key) | |
const topic = announce | |
? network.announce(key, { lookup }) | |
: network.lookup(key) | |
if (onjoin) topic.flush(onjoin) | |
topic.on('update', () => { | |
this.emit('updated', { key }) | |
}) | |
if (lookup) { | |
topic.on('peer', (peer) => { | |
if (!this.validatePeer(peer)) { | |
this.emit('peer-rejected', peer) | |
return | |
} | |
this.emit('peer', peer) | |
this[kQueue].add(peer) | |
}) | |
} | |
this.emit('join', key, opts) | |
}) | |
} | |
leave (key, onleave) { | |
if (Buffer.isBuffer(key) === false) throw Error(ERR_MISSING_KEY) | |
if (this.destroyed) return | |
this[kStatus].delete(key.toString('hex')) | |
this.network.bind((err) => { | |
if (err) return // don't emit this, as we are leaving anyway | |
this[kLeave](key, onleave) | |
this.emit('leave', key) | |
}) | |
} | |
flush (cb) {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
this.network.bind((err) => { | |
if (err) return cb(err) | |
this.network.discovery.flush(() => { | |
const prio = this[kQueue].prioritised + this.prioritisedInflight | |
if (prio === 0 || this.clientSockets >= this.maxClientSockets) cb() | |
else this[kFlush].push([prio, cb]) | |
}) | |
}) | |
} | |
[kLeave] (key, onleave) { | |
const { network } = this | |
const domain = network.discovery._domain(key) | |
const topics = network.discovery._domains.get(domain) | |
if (!topics) return | |
for (const topic of topics) { | |
if (Buffer.compare(key, topic.key) === 0) { | |
topic.destroy() | |
if (onleave) topic.once('close', onleave) | |
break | |
} | |
} | |
} | |
remoteAddress () { | |
const disc = this.network.discovery | |
return disc && disc.dht.remoteAddress() | |
} | |
holepunchable () { | |
const disc = this.network.discovery | |
return disc && disc.dht.holepunchable() | |
} | |
connect (peer, cb) {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
this.network.connect(peer, cb) | |
} | |
connectivity (cb) { | |
if (this.destroyed) throw Error(ERR_DESTROYED) | |
this.network.bind((err) => { | |
if (err) { | |
cb(err, { | |
bound: false, | |
boostrapped: false, // todo remove in next major | |
bootstrapped: false, | |
holepunched: false | |
}) | |
return | |
} | |
this.network.discovery.holepunchable((err, holepunchable) => { | |
if (err) { | |
cb(err, { | |
bound: true, | |
boostrapped: false, // todo remove in next major | |
bootstrapped: false, | |
holepunched: false | |
}) | |
return | |
} | |
cb(null, { | |
bound: true, | |
boostrapped: true, // todo remove in next major | |
bootstrapped: true, | |
holepunched: holepunchable | |
}) | |
}) | |
}) | |
} | |
destroy (cb) { | |
this.destroyed = true | |
this[kQueue].destroy() | |
this.network.close(cb) | |
this[kStatus].clear() | |
const flush = this[kFlush] | |
this[kFlush] = [] | |
for (const [, cb] of flush) cb(Error(ERR_DESTROYED)) | |
} | |
} | |
module.exports.Swarm = Swarm |
